Minister of Fisheries and Aquatic Resources Development, Mahinda Amaraweera stated that the efforts made to provide solutions to the people affected by the Uma Oya project in Bandarawela have been hindered by the actions of Samantha Vidyaratna. 

Representatives of the committee appointed to investigate the issues locals faced due to the Uma Oya project visited the site out carry out investigations, including the Amaraweera, Wijayamuni Zoyza and Anuradha Jayaratne, earlier yesterday (3). 

During the visit, MP Samantha Vidyaratna along with a few locals had tried to detain the representatives from the committee at a house in Udaperuwa, which led to a tension situation. 

Speaking about the situation mentioned, Amaraweera stated that the behavior exhibited by Vidyaratna was unacceptable. 

Amaraweera further stated that the area investigated was not safe enough for people to reside in, and that measures should be taken to re home these individuals as soon as possible. 

He further added a fair compensation program to help the affected individuals is being carried out by the government.
